.faq-area .faq-section .panel-faq .panel-heading .panel-title {
     position: relative;
}

.faq-area .faq-section .panel-faq .panel-heading .panel-title > a:after {
   
}

.faq-area .faq-section .panel-faq .panel-heading .panel-title > a.collapsed:after {
   
}

h2.section-title {
     padding-bottom: 10px;
}
.panel-faq {
background: #FFFFFF;
box-shadow: 0px 0px 10.4098px rgba(0, 0, 0, 0.14);
border-radius: 10px;
padding:0px;
    overflow: hidden;
	margin-bottom:15px;
}
.faq-area .faq-section .panel-faq .panel-heading .panel-title > a {
	display: flex;
    justify-content: space-between;
	padding:20px;
	background:#E53C44;
	color:#ffffff;
}
.faq-area .faq-section .panel-faq .panel-heading .panel-title > a svg {
	flex-basis: 20px;
    flex-shrink: 0;
	transform: rotate(180deg);
	fill:#ffffff;
	 
}
.faq-area .faq-section .panel-faq .panel-heading .panel-title > a.collapsed {
	background:#ffffff;
	color:#000000;
	
}
.faq-area .faq-section .panel-faq .panel-heading .panel-title > a.collapsed svg {
	transform: rotate(0deg);
	fill:#000000;
}
#accordion .panel-heading {
	margin-bottom:0px;
	padding:0px;
	fill:#000000;
}